Common Misconceptions

Neural Networks

There are several common misconceptions people have about neural networks, which are powerful machine learning algorithms inspired by the human brain. One common misconception is that neural networks can only be used for image recognition. While neural networks have indeed been successful in tasks such as image classification, they are also applicable to various other domains, including natural language processing, time series analysis, and speech recognition. Neural networks are capable of learning complex patterns and can be trained on diverse datasets to solve a wide range of problems.

Another misconception is that neural networks work similar to the human brain. While neural networks are inspired by the basic structure of the brain, they are not directly comparable to the complexity and functionality of the human brain. Neural networks use artificial neurons and are designed to perform specific tasks based on the mathematical operations performed by these neurons. Additionally, neural networks lack other capabilities of the human brain, such as consciousness, emotions, and adaptability to different environments.

One misconception is that neural networks always outperform other machine learning algorithms. While neural networks can achieve state-of-the-art performance in various domains, they may not always be the best choice for all problems. Depending on the nature of the data, the size of the dataset, and the available computational resources, other algorithms, such as decision trees or support vector machines, may provide better results. It is important to consider the specific requirements of the problem at hand before deciding to use a neural network.

There is a misconception that neural networks are a black box and their decisions cannot be interpreted. While neural networks can indeed be complex and difficult to interpret, efforts have been made to develop interpretability techniques. Methods such as feature importance analysis, gradient-based interpretation, and visualization of activation maps provide insights into the inner workings of neural networks. These techniques allow researchers and practitioners to understand how the neural network arrives at its predictions and make informed decisions based on the model’s outputs.

Finally, a common misconception is that neural networks are always deep and have numerous layers. While deep neural networks are popular and have achieved remarkable results in many areas, not all neural networks have to be deep. Neural networks can be shallow, consisting of only a single layer, or they can have a moderate number of layers. The depth of a neural network depends on the complexity of the problem and the availability of data. Simple tasks may not require deep architectures, and shallow networks can be sufficient for achieving satisfactory results.

Neural Networks – Frequently Asked Questions

Frequently Asked Questions

What is a neural network?

A neural network is a computational model inspired by the structure of the human brain. It consists of interconnected nodes, called neurons, which can process and transmit information.

How does a neural network work?

A neural network works by receiving input data passed through the input layer. The input data gets multiplied by weights and processed through each neuron in hidden layers. The output is generated through the output layer, and the neural network adjusts its weights through a process called backpropagation to improve predictions.

What are the applications of neural networks?

Neural networks have various applications, including image and speech recognition, natural language processing, recommendation systems, financial prediction, and many others.

What are the types of neural networks?

There are different types of neural networks, such as feedforward neural networks, convolutional neural networks (CNN), recurrent neural networks (RNN), long short-term memory (LSTM) networks, and others, each suited for different tasks.

How is deep learning related to neural networks?

Deep learning is a subfield of machine learning that utilizes neural networks with multiple hidden layers. It aims to train the neural network to automatically learn hierarchical representations of data, leading to improved accuracy and performance in various tasks.

What is the training process of a neural network?

The training process of a neural network involves providing it with a large dataset, known as training data, in which the input values are known, and the expected output is provided. The network adjusts its weights and biases through iterative calculations to minimize the difference between predicted and expected outputs.

What is overfitting in neural networks?

Overfitting occurs when a neural network becomes too specialized in the training data and performs poorly on new, unseen data. This happens when the network memorizes patterns and fails to generalize. Techniques like regularization and dropout are used to prevent overfitting.

What is the role of activation functions in neural networks?

Activation functions introduce non-linearity into neural networks. They transform the weighted sum of inputs (from the previous layer or directly from input layer) into an output. Popular activation functions include sigmoid, tanh, ReLU (Rectified Linear Unit), and softmax.

How important is the choice of optimization algorithm in neural networks?

The optimization algorithm plays a crucial role in training neural networks. Algorithms like gradient descent and its variants are used to adjust the weights and biases of the network during training. Choosing an appropriate optimization algorithm can significantly affect the training speed and accuracy of the network.

Are there any limitations to neural networks?

Neural networks have limitations, such as the need for large amounts of training data, the possibility of overfitting, computational complexity, and the interpretation of results. Additionally, selecting the right network architecture and hyperparameters can be challenging, requiring expertise and experimentation.
